    Do what the TSB does. Cover the top edge and top corners of the windshield seal with tape. If whistling disappears, begin removing small sections of the tape until sound comes back.

    I bought a 2012 tacoma about a month ago. So I went ahead signed in to TW forum. I like it alot. And this is my first replay to this quote. I have whistling noise too. But it's coming out of the HVAC vent, driver side, far left. About 40mph miles and higher speed, mostly on freeway. I know its not the windshield for sure. because went I switch to air recirulating mode it stops. it has to do something in the cowel or inside vent duct system . I used to be GM tech for 10 years. And I worked alot on wind noises. most of them were SUV AND VETS. But this one is stranger to me. Guys try to reset the vent to recirculaing mode see if it goes away. ON / OFF see if stops and comes back. And let me know. I'm working on it to fix this problem. Hate to take my truck to dealer.
